New Delhi witnessed an important parliamentary rendezvous today as Bihar Vidhan Sabha Speaker Dr. Prem Kumar called on Lok Sabha Speaker Om Birla. The meeting assumes special significance given the current political landscape and the need for stronger Centre-state legislative ties.
During their deliberations, Dr. Kumar formally invited Om Birla to be the chief guest at Bihar’s prestigious Prabodhan Program. This annual event brings together legislators, experts, and administrators to deliberate on contemporary governance challenges and constitutional matters.
The Lok Sabha Speaker responded positively to the invitation, assuring his presence at the program. The two speakers exchanged views on critical topics including disruption management in legislatures, technological integration in parliamentary proceedings, and capacity building for new MLAs and MPs.
Dr. Prem Kumar highlighted Bihar’s proactive approach to legislative training and sought Birla’s guidance on implementing best practices from the national parliament. Om Birla appreciated Bihar’s initiatives and shared insights from his extensive experience presiding over Lok Sabha sessions.
